What is the SANKOFA collection about?
The SANKOFA collection is a series of wall works exploring memory, movement, and identity.
Each piece represents a moment within the human experience - carrying, offering, walking, returning, loving, and protecting.
Rooted in African presence, the collection reflects a universal idea:
one must go back and retrieve what was forgotten in order to
move forward.

What materials are used?
Each work is produced using museum-grade materials, selected for depth, longevity, and a refined finish.
Unframed works are printed on archival paper using rich pigment inks, with a matte, non-reflective surface that preserves tonal detail.
Framed works are produced as giclée prints on a premium 350gsm poly-cotton blend, finished with a black wood frame and stone-toned mount for a gallery-level presentation.
